#46b060 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#46b060 is composed of 27.5% red, 69% green and 37.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 60.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 45.5% yellow and 31% black. It has a hue angle of 134.7 degrees, a saturation of 43.1% and a lightness of 48.2%. #46b060 color hex could be obtained by blending #8cffc0 with #006100.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

● #46b060 color description : Dark moderate lime green.
#46b060 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#46b060 has RGB values of R:70, G:176, B:96 and CMYK values of C:0.6, M:0, Y:0.45,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 4632672.
